php如何实现去掉某个字符串之后的内容

Php如何实现去掉某个字符串之后的内容,如:$title="但这些记载着唐婉与陆游爱情绝唱的诗词。265adgsagerrrdfagdetdd",265之后的内容是变化的... Php 如何实现去掉某个字符串之后的内容,如:$title="但这些记载着唐婉与陆游爱情绝唱的诗词。265adgsagerrrdfagdetdd",265之后的内容是变化的,我要把265之后的内容去掉。
不好意思补充下

$title="但这些记载着唐婉与陆游爱情绝唱的诗词。265adgsagerrrdfagdetdd",我要变成$title="但这些记载着唐婉与陆游爱情绝唱的诗词。"
265之前之后的内容和长度都是不确定的

抱歉,各位的回答我一一测试没实现我的目的呢。我现在用以下方法实现了
$strlen=strlen($title); //全部字符长度
$tp=strpos("$title","265"); //265之前的字符长度
$title=substr($title,-$strlen,$tp); //从头开始截取到指字符位置。
非常感谢大家的回答。用到的函数第一个朋友说到了,我就选他为标准答案了。
展开
 我来答
stevenzjp123
推荐于2017-11-25 · TA获得超过1258个赞
知道小有建树答主
回答量:544
采纳率:100%
帮助的人:462万
展开全部
strstr(string,string) = strchr(,) //从前面第一次出现某个字符串的地方截取到最后
strrchr(string,string) //从某个字符串从最后出现的位置截取到结尾
strpos(string,string[,int]) //某个字符串第一次出现的位置
strrpos(string,string) //某个字符串最后一次出现的位置
substr(string,int[,int]) //从指定位置开始截取字符串,可以指定截取的长度。
strlen(string) //获取字符串的长度

你的情况应该是这个吧:strrchr(string,string) //从某个字符串从最后出现的位置截取到结尾

其他的你可以再参考着试试,望采纳!!!!
迷之叶叶am
2018-04-08 · TA获得超过1.6万个赞
知道小有建树答主
回答量:69
采纳率:70%
帮助的人:1.5万
展开全部
  • 去掉某字符内容办法

  1. strstr(string,string) = strchr(,) //从前面第一次出现某个字符串的地方截取到最后

  2. strrchr(string,string) //从某个字符串从最后出现的位置截取到结尾

  3. strpos(string,string[,int]) //某个字符串第一次出现的位置

  4. strrpos(string,string) //某个字符串最后一次出现的位置

  5. substr(string,int[,int]) //从指定位置开始截取字符串,可以指定截取的长度。strlen(string) //获取字符串的长度

  • PHP介绍

  1. 一个嵌套的缩写名称,是英文超级文本预处理语言(PHP:Hypertext Preprocessor)的缩写。PHP 是一种 HTML 内嵌式的语言,PHP与微软的ASP颇有几分相似,都是一种在服务器端执行的嵌入HTML文档的脚本语言,语言的风格有类似于C语言,现在被很多的网站编程人员广泛的运用。

  2. PHP 独特的语法混合了C、Java、Perl 以及 PHP 自创新的语法。它可以比 CGI 或者 Perl 更快速的执行动态网页。

  3. PHP最初是由勒多夫在1995年开始开发的;现在PHP的标准由the PHP Group维护。PHP以PHP License作为许可协议,不过因为这个协议限制了PHP名称的使用,所以和开放源代码许可协议GPL不兼容。

本回答被网友采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
王海宇李宏永
2012-04-24 · 超过15用户采纳过TA的回答
知道答主
回答量:101
采纳率:0%
帮助的人:26.7万
展开全部
$arr = explode("265",$str);
$str = implode("",$arr);
这就是去掉后的字符串
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
98qxw
2012-04-24 · TA获得超过272个赞
知道小有建树答主
回答量:536
采纳率:0%
帮助的人:312万
展开全部
substr 用这变量就直接搞定。
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
wangyu____
2012-04-24 · 超过17用户采纳过TA的回答
知道答主
回答量:57
采纳率:100%
帮助的人:35.6万
展开全部
$a = explode('265',$title);
echo $a[0];
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 更多回答(4)
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式